Many jurisdictions require the consent of all parties to a conversation before it may be recorded ("all-party consent" or "two-party consent"), including California, Florida, Illinois, and several other US states, as well as most EU member states under GDPR.
By using DialogLab to record conversations, you represent and warrant that you have obtained all necessary consents from all parties. DialogLab accepts no liability for your failure to comply with applicable recording laws.
